Intern In Accounting information

What does an intern in accounting do?

An Intern in Accounting assists with various financial tasks such as data entry, preparing reports, reconciling accounts, and supporting audits under the supervision of senior accountants. They gain practical experience by working with accounting software, learning about financial regulations, and handling confidential information. This role provides valuable exposure to the day-to-day operations of an accounting department and serves as a stepping stone for a career in accounting.

What kind of tasks and responsibilities can I expect as an intern in accounting?

As an Accounting Intern, you can expect to support the accounting team with a variety of tasks such as data entry, reconciling accounts, assisting with invoice processing, and helping to prepare financial reports. You may also help with audits, organize financial documents, and participate in team meetings to gain a broader understanding of accounting operations. This hands-on experience is designed to help you develop technical skills and become familiar with accounting software, while also allowing you to observe how accounting integrates with other business functions.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an intern in accounting, and why are they important?

To thrive as an Intern in Accounting, you need a solid understanding of basic accounting principles, attention to detail, and enrollment in or completion of an accounting or finance-related degree. Familiarity with accounting software such as QuickBooks or Excel, and sometimes exposure to enterprise resource planning (ERP) systems, is highly beneficial. Strong analytical thinking, willingness to learn, and effective communication skills help you adapt to team dynamics and manage multiple tasks. These skills and qualities are crucial for ensuring accuracy, supporting senior accountants, and building a foundation for a successful accounting career.

What is the difference between Intern In Accounting vs Accounting Assistant?

AspectIntern In AccountingAccounting Assistant
Required CredentialsTypically pursuing or recently completed a degree in accounting or related fieldHigh school diploma or associate degree; some roles may prefer relevant coursework or certifications
Work EnvironmentInternship setting, often part-time or temporary, focused on learning and supportFull-time or part-time administrative and clerical support in accounting departments
Employer & Industry UsageUsed in educational institutions, internships, and entry-level positions in accounting firms or companiesCommonly employed in corporate accounting departments, small businesses, and accounting firms

In summary, Intern In Accounting is a temporary, learning-focused role often held by students or recent graduates, while an Accounting Assistant is a more permanent position with greater responsibilities in supporting daily accounting operations.

Job description

Long-Lewis Auto Group is seeking a temporary AP/AR Accounting Intern for a paid internship running through November 30, 2026. This position offers hands-on experience supporting both Accounts Payable and Accounts Receivable functions while working alongside experienced accounting professionals in a fast-paced, multi-dealership automotive organization. 

As an intern, you'll gain practical exposure to day-to-day accounting operations, including vendor invoice processing, payment preparation, warranty and GAP transactions, reconciliations, and month-end close activities. This internship is designed to provide meaningful real-world accounting experience while supporting the corporate accounting team through the conclusion of the internship on November 30, 2026.

Key ResponsibilitiesAccounts Payable
  • Review, code, and process vendor invoices in accordance with company policies.
  • Match invoices to purchase orders and receiving documentation to ensure accuracy.
  • Assist with preparing check runs, ACH payments, and wire transfers.
  • Respond to vendor inquiries and help resolve invoice discrepancies.
  • Maintain accurate vendor records and payment documentation.
  • Assist with month-end Accounts Payable closing activities, including reconciliations and accruals.
Accounts Receivable
  • Process warranty registrations, GAP registrations, and cancellation requests.
  • Assist with month-end Accounts Receivable closing activities.
  • Work with dealership personnel and accounting staff to resolve discrepancies.
  • Maintain organized records and documentation in compliance with company policies and audit requirements.
Qualifications
  • Strong attention to detail and organizational skills.
  • Ability to manage multiple priorities and meet deadlines in a fast-paced environment.
  • Proficiency with Microsoft Excel; experience with accounting or ERP software is a plus.
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ills.
  • Ability to work collaboratively in a team-oriented environment.
What You'll Gain
  • Hands-on experience with Accounts Payable and Accounts Receivable operations.
  • Exposure to accounting processes within a large automotive dealership group.
  • Experience working with financial systems, reconciliations, and month-end close procedures.
  • Mentorship from experienced accounting professionals in a collaborative corporate environment.
  • Practical accounting experience that will strengthen your education and future career opportunities before the internship concludes on November 30, 2026.
